Описание тега textwriter

TextWriter - это абстрактная основа в.NET Framework, представляющая средство записи, которое может записывать последовательные серии символов.
1 ответ

В C#, почему я могу использовать TextWriter вместо StreamWriter?

Я довольно новичок в C#, поэтому прошу прощения за любые вопросы, которые кажутся основными. Мне интересно, почему TextWriter и StreamWriter могут одновременно выполнять одну и ту же функцию (или, кажется, выполнять) в моем примере кода (работа с ме…
0 ответов

C# TextWriter пишет странные символы

У меня есть сервер, который пишет некоторые текстовые файлы, но, поскольку в рассматриваемом тексте есть определенные латинские символы, такие как "á","ã" и "é", результат оказывается довольно странным. TextWriter в C# якобы пишет с кодировкой utf-8…
28 окт '14 в 18:00
1 ответ

Ghostscript textwriter сохранить пустые строки

Я пытаюсь конвертировать PDF-файлы в текстовые файлы. Я использую эту команду для выполнения преобразования: gs -dBATCH -dNOPAUSE -sDEVICE=txtwrite -sOutputFile=output.txt input.pdf Версия Ghostscript 9.07. Я получаю весь текст, показанный в PDF. Я …
20 мар '16 в 19:35
2 ответа

Запись в файл журнала: использование (... new StreamReader) каждый раз, когда я пишу строку?

Я написал программу автоматизации с кнопкой "Пуск" и "Стоп", которая выполняет различные задачи снова и снова, пока пользователь не нажмет кнопку "Стоп". В программе у меня есть несколько Console.WriteLines, которые показывают результат каждой мален…
21 авг '14 в 13:10
1 ответ

Пользовательский текстовый редактор для выходного потока консоли не работает во внешних классах

Я пытаюсь переслать Console вывод в Windows Forms TextBox контроль. Поэтому я прикрепил кастом TextWriter к Console который добавляет вывод к TextBox, Но я думаю, что TextWriter или же TextBox недоступен изнутри внешнего класса. Как это исправить? П…
04 фев '19 в 12:37
2 ответа

C# TextWriter добавляет новую строку без причины

Привет товарищи Stackru. Эта проблема У меня есть простой код C#, где у меня есть метод, который принимает как TextReader (читатель) и TextWriter (писатель) в качестве аргументов. Каждый раз, когда я бегу writer.Write("\n") он пересекает 2 строки и …
04 июл '16 в 00:29
3 ответа

Как вы можете использовать Console.Out для записи байта [] в файл?

В Java вы можете сделать это: File file = new File(filepath); PrintStream pstream = new PrintStream(new FileOutputStream(file)); System.setOut(pstream); byte[] bytes = GetBytes(); System.out.write(bytes); Я хочу сделать что-то подобное в C#. Я попро…
09 янв '13 в 17:26
1 ответ

Является ли автоматическая очистка в TextWriter Synchronized?

Я проверил этот код в отладке. Файл существует, когда он выполняется, и содержимое строки имеет некоторый текст. TextWriter.Synchronized(new StreamWriter(tmpOutput)).WriteLine(contents) Тем не менее, файл пуст после выполнения этой строки. Flush авт…
25 янв '17 в 01:47
5 ответов

Совместное нарушение IOException при чтении и записи в файл C#

Вот мой код: public static TextWriter twLog = null; private int fileNo = 1; private string line = null; TextReader tr = new StreamReader("file_no.txt"); TextWriter tw = new StreamWriter("file_no.txt"); line = tr.ReadLine(); if(line != null){ fileNo …
18 июл '12 в 12:22
2 ответа

Как записать вывод консоли в текстовый файл

У меня есть этот алгоритм генерации ключей, сделанный на C, который будет отображать все сгенерированные ключи в консоли: Так как же сохранить все ключи, записанные на консоли, в текстовый файл? #include<stdio.h> #include<string.h> #incl…
03 июн '14 в 13:50
2 ответа

Не могу написать в CSV

Это первый раз, когда я использую CSV и C#. Это код, его запуск и создание CSV, но он ничего не пишет. Код: using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; usin…
12 май '16 в 22:51
1 ответ

Как реализовать текстовую анимацию Android для верстки?

Я стараюсь следовать учебнику от Android за символом анимации текста на дисплее, и это работает. но я запутался, как использовать анимационный текст внутри макета XML. Кто-нибудь, пожалуйста, помогите мне, как реализовать это в макете, пожалуйста? С…
21 дек '14 в 22:39
2 ответа

TextWriter/StreamWriter высокое использование памяти

У меня есть консольное приложение, которое читает большой текстовый файл с 40k+ строками, каждая строка - это ключ, который я использую при поиске, результаты которого записываются в выходной файл. Проблема в том, что я оставляю это консольное прило…
17 дек '14 в 05:23
5 ответов

Сохранить YamlStream из плагина YamlDotNet в текстовый файл

Мне нужно создать файл конфигурации YAML для узла ROS, внутри приложения C#. По сути, пользователи задают значения параметров, и я выбираю эти значения для записи файла YAML. Я работаю над MonoDevelop с помощью замечательного плагина YamlDotNet от @…
28 июл '17 в 12:18
1 ответ

Класс не сериализован в XML-файл

Код ниже не выводит поток. Выглядит правильно для меня, но не работает. LineItem i1 = new LineItem() { Id = 1, PartNumber = "abc" }; LineItem i2 = new LineItem() { Id = 2, PartNumber = "def" }; LineItem i3 = new LineItem() { Id = 3, PartNumber = "gh…
02 апр '13 в 19:10
1 ответ

MS Word показывает только первую запись из файла RTF, созданного TextWriter

Я использую TextWriter для создания файла RTF на основе строки. TextWriter tw = new StreamWriter(@"C:\test\test.rtf",false,Encoding.GetEncoding("iso-8859-1")); tw.Write(text); Под строкой, которой я кормлю TextWriter, Я построил это, используяString…
18 дек '15 в 16:16
2 ответа

Использование одного потока памяти для нескольких итераций поиска файлов

У меня есть несколько методов, каждый из которых применяет операцию к текстовому файлу, где следующая операция требует в качестве ввода результат предыдущей операции: private TextReader input = new StreamReader("input.txt"); private TextWriter outpu…
06 май '11 в 08:22
1 ответ

Написание собственного списка с использованием TextWriter

У меня есть класс Author.cs как: public class Author { public Author() { } public int AuthorID; public string AuthorName; public List<Papers> Papers; // ... rest of the methods... } и другой класс Paper.cs как: public class Paper { public Pape…
17 июн '16 в 19:59
1 ответ

Есть ли способ проверить, если TextWriter закрыт?

Я пишу класс, который экспортирует данные в файл CSV, и его конструктор принимает TextWriter. Причина, по которой я использую TextWriter, а не StreamWriter, заключается в том, что это облегчит тестирование: я могу использовать один и тот же конструк…
17 мар '15 в 05:51
2 ответа

Буферизованный StreamWriter для записи в течение длительного периода времени

У меня есть программа, которая будет работать в течение длительного времени (часов), и регулярно записывать вывод в текстовый файл. Я пытаюсь использовать реализацию TextWriter для записи в файл, и я обеспокоен тем, что сохранение файла открытым в т…
14 сен '16 в 22:25